Lee YoungJi: The K-Pop Hip-Hop Star Bringing the Heat to Atlanta, New York, and Los Angeles

With her electrifying rap flow, unforgettable stage charisma, and historic wins in South Korea’s top rap competitions, K-pop/hip-hop star Lee YoungJi is making a lasting impact across the globe. 

A powerhouse talent who is ready to take over the world, Lee is gearing up for her U.S. tour, dubbed the "All Or Nothing" tour, an extravagant cultural celebration where the beats of Korean hip-hop meet the diverse sounds of American music.

Bursting onto the scene in 2019 after her jaw-dropping win on "High School Rapper,” Lee quickly established herself as a trailblazer in the competitive world of Korean hip-hop. In 2020, she snagged the crown on "Show Me the Money 11” making it clear that she was here to redefine what it means to be a female rapper in the industry.

With a sound that blends the edgy beats of Korean hip-hop with R&B, funk, and pop, Lee YoungJi has crafted a unique musical vibe that resonates worldwide. 

Now she’s all set to allure us with her fiery energy across three iconic cities: Atlanta, New York, and Los Angeles. Marking her first full-scale performance series in the U.S., the tour will see her creating an unforgettable and immersive musical experience for all. 

Each city on the "All Or Nothing" tour promises a one-of-a-kind experience. While Atlanta’s legendary hip-hop scene makes for the perfect backdrop for Lee’s explosive beats, New York, the city that gave birth to hip-hop, is set to witness a performance like no other with an extra special touch of her birthday! Meanwhile, the glitz and glam of Hollywood will collide with the gritty, laid-back vibe of the West Coastthe forget in Los Angeles. 

Known for her high energy and the undeniable connection she fosters in live shows, fans can expect to be taken on a transportive journey rooted in her her signature blend of emotional storytelling and electrifying performances explore themes of identity, resilience, and self-expression with an effortless style. 

A career milestone, a celebration of her personal journey and a heartfelt tribute to the American music that has shaped her career, the tour beckons us to dance along all night as it hones in on the stunning diversity of her artistry.  

Pushing boundaries of her craft with everything she does, Lee is only at the cusp of an epic and expansive career as she propels forward into a bright future.
